Feature length screenplays are 100-140 pages

An indie crew can shoot 3-4 pages a day.

Scenes are shot out of order. So the game is to piece locations together in 3-4 page chunks

The difference between Props, Set Dressing and Wardrobe is how it’s used and who’s in charge of it.

beaten up backpack?

or is it wardrobe?

In other words. It doesn’t matter right now. Just account for everything. Everything is changeable.

Lastly, the Budget

Allow is a best guess. So guess!

Days come from the Stripboard.It’s a multiplier for Allow

Quote comes from making calls.It’s a more professional guess.

Estimated Total is the Quoteper day x number of days.
